Product Introduction

Overview

The TJA1462AT/0Z, produced by NXP USA Inc., is a high-performance CAN (Controller Area Network) transceiver that belongs to the TJA146x family. This device is designed to provide an interface between a CAN or CAN FD (Flexible Data rate) protocol controller and the physical two-wire CAN bus. It adheres to the CAN physical layer specifications defined in ISO 11898-2:2016 and SAE J2284-1 to SAE J2284-5, ensuring full interoperability with high-speed Classical CAN and CAN FD transceivers. The TJA1462AT/0Z features CAN Signal Improvement Capability (SIC) as defined in CiA 601-4:2019, which significantly reduces signal ringing in the network, enabling reliable CAN FD communication in larger topologies.

Key Specifications

Parameter Value Unit
Supply Voltage (VIO) 2.65 - 5.5 V
Supply Voltage (VCC) 4.5 - 5.5 V
Standby Undervoltage Detection Voltage (VCC) 2.65 - 4.5 V
Switch-off Undervoltage Detection Voltage (VCC) 2.65 - 2.95 V
Supply Current (Normal Mode, Dominant) -250 to 760 µA
Supply Current (Normal Mode, Recessive) -150 to 460 µA
Standby Mode Supply Current -8 to 19 µA
Electrostatic Discharge Voltage -6 to +6 kV
Virtual Junction Temperature -40 to +150 °C
CANH and CANL Voltage Limiting Value -36 to +40 V

Key Features

  • CAN Signal Improvement Capability (SIC): Reduces signal ringing in the network, enabling reliable CAN FD communication in larger topologies.
  • Standby Mode: Low power consumption mode with undervoltage detection for both VCC and VIO, allowing the device to enter standby when either voltage is below the threshold.
  • High-Speed CAN FD Support: Supports CAN FD communication up to 8 Mbit/s with tight bit timing symmetry performance.
  • Environmental Compliance: Compliant with EU RoHS, Halogen Free, and REACH SVHC regulations.
  • Package Options: Available in SO8 (plastic small outline package) and HVSON8 (plastic thermal enhanced very thin small outline package) packages).
